Usually, blood is taken from an artery. In some instances, blood from a vein may be used (venous blood gas). Your health care supplier may check circulation to the hand before taking a sample of blood from the wrist space. Your provider inserts a small needle by way of the pores and skin into the artery. The sample is shortly sent to a lab for evaluation. There is no such thing as a particular preparation. If you're on oxygen therapy, the oxygen concentration must remain fixed for 20 minutes earlier than the take a look at. Tell your supplier if you take any blood-thinning medicines (anticoagulants), together with aspirin. When the needle is inserted to attract blood, some folks really feel average pain. Others really feel only a prick or stinging. Afterward, there may be some throbbing or slight bruising. This soon goes away. Pain and discomfort are usually worse than drawing blood from a vein. The check is used to evaluate respiratory diseases and situations that have an effect on the lungs.
It helps decide the effectiveness of oxygen therapy or non-invasive ventilation (BiPAP). The check also gives info concerning the physique's acid/base steadiness, which may reveal necessary clues about lung and kidney perform and the physique's basic metabolic state. Background: Wearable continuous monitoring biosensor technologies have the potential to rework postoperative care with early detection of impending clinical deterioration. Objective: Our purpose was to validate the accuracy of Cloud DX Vitaliti steady vital indicators monitor (CVSM) continuous noninvasive blood strain (cNIBP) measurements in postsurgical patients. A secondary goal was to look at consumer acceptance of the Vitaliti CVSM with respect to comfort, ease of application, sustainability of positioning, and aesthetics. Methods: Included participants have been ≥18 years outdated and recovering from surgery in a cardiac intensive care unit (ICU). We targeted a maximum recruitment of 80 contributors for verification and acceptance testing. We additionally oversampled to minimize the impact of unforeseen interruptions and other challenges to the study. Validation procedures were in accordance with the International Standards Organization (ISO) 81060-2:2018 standards for wearable, cuffless blood stress (BP) measuring units. Baseline BP was decided from the gold-normal ICU arterial catheter. The Vitaliti CVSM was calibrated against the reference arterial catheter.
